Output 10b434208425de39441e5ec0c38155495b29f40eaa173a04babb6f7dbf2b7258:37

value
22382888
script pubkey
OP_0 OP_PUSHBYTES_20 68b3bb5943e1c4d40eb86644dc4109f641ea6a87
address
bc1qdzemkk2ru8zdgr4cvezdcsgf7eq756589wate8
transaction
10b434208425de39441e5ec0c38155495b29f40eaa173a04babb6f7dbf2b7258
spent
true